using one single panel size, based on your panel #1. So the concept is that each Skin Generator should handle panels of the same panel dimension. In your example, having different heights generates that gap at the second floor.
To solve this issue you should separate your breps based on this size constraint and use separate skin generators for each panel size. See image below
Orientation based panel layout. It is possible to assign different panels based on the surface orientation. You need to add different layout controllers for each different orientation you are addressing. I also added below an approach I use normally to achieve that.
